Cherry Heart Pie 
For Crust:
2 cups Enjoy Life Very Berry Crunch Granola
2 Tbs tapioca or rice flour
1 Tbs brown sugar
3 Tbs butter, margarine or safflower oil
dash salt (optional)

For Filling:
2 cans (14.5 oz each) drained tart cherries
1/4 cup of the cherry juice remaining in can
2/3 cup brown sugar
4 tsp quick cooking tapioca
1 tsp almond extract (optional)
Grind granola in food processor or blender until fine.
Add remaining crust ingredients and process until well blended.
Press into greased heart-shaped pie plate. 
Preheat oven to 350. While waiting, combine all filling ingredients in a
bowl. Let stand 15 minutes. Pour on top of crust and bake 15-20 min on 350
or until filling begins to bubble.
